Transaction f7716536a98971ccafbbfb57748a884399e21a32e82d0b6f0855641fa8eef68e

1 Input
2 Outputs
  • f7716536a98971ccafbbfb57748a884399e21a32e82d0b6f0855641fa8eef68e:0
  • value  2276000
    address  3B89cLURhvPDWMckcSALSduoMnb83CaND2
  • f7716536a98971ccafbbfb57748a884399e21a32e82d0b6f0855641fa8eef68e:1
  • value  88880057
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p